An Eddy current tuned mass dampers (EC-TMD) is a type of TMD that is damped by an eddy current damping element. The Eddy current damping element is composed of permanent magnets and conductor plates. When the conductor plates move relative to the permanent magnets, the conductor plates cut the magnetic field lines of the permanent magnets to generate a force that hinders the relative movement. The eddy current immediately heats up in the conductor plates to dissipate energy, and the structural vibration mechanical energy is finally converted into thermal energy and consumed.

Vortex-induced vibration occurs when the frequency of wake disjunction in the back surface of the wind turbine tower coincides with the natural frequency of the tower. Vortex-induced vibration not only affects the erection progress of the WTG unit, but also threatens the safety of the tower, especially the second-order vortex-induced vibration of the flexible steel tower, and even leads to the toppling of the tower.
